Emily Caudry
Bachelor of Fine Arts (Painting)
Over the past nine years my work has crossed the disciplines of painting, sculpture, performance and installation. I harness themes of pop culture, utilitarianism and the absurd, predominantly through paint and manipulated found objects. Recruiting industrial design, commercial design and architecture, I bring material to the forefront exploring volume and scale.
Intensely colourful and carefully arranged, my recent work seeks to broach consumerism, performance and play. Drawing upon childhood and domesticity, I combine plastics and paint to create altogether foreign yet familiar sculptural pieces. Inorganic, mechanical objects are frivolously coloured, reminiscent of household appliances. Asserting its own kind of interior environment, the work explores functionality and the phenomenon of the uncanny valley.
